问题 4571 --求出列顺序

4571: 求出列顺序★★

时间限制: 1 Sec  内存限制: 128 MB
提交: 107  解决: 59
[提交][状态][命题人:]

题目描述

有n(n为偶数,并且小于等于1000)个人,编号分别为1,2,…,n,前面一半人依次围成一圈,从第1个人开始报数,数到m(m<n/2)的倍数的人出列,该位置由另外一半人中编号最小的人填充,一直到有一半人出列为止。打印出列的一半人的编号。

输入

输入n和m

输出

出列的顺序。(中间用空格隔开)
样例输入
Copy
10 3
样例输出
Copy
3 1 4 2 5

提示

样例2输入

10 2

样例2输出

2 4 1 3 5

来源

[提交][状态]